Twice during the last decade of his life, in 1934 and 1936, F.
Scott Fitzgerald proposed a collection of his personal essays to
Maxwell Perkins, his editor at Charles Scribner's Sons. Perkins was
unenthusiastic on both occasions, and Fitzgerald died in 1940
without having put his best essays between hard covers. Fortunately
Fitzgerald left behind a table of contents, and with this list as a
guide it has been possible to publish here the collection that he
envisioned, under the title My Lost City. This volume, first
published in 2005, also includes several of Fitzgerald's
autobiographical writings. My Lost City, like the other volumes in
the Cambridge Edition, provides accurate texts based on
Fitzgerald's surviving manuscripts and typescripts. Words and
passages cut by magazine editors have been restored to several of
the essays. A textual apparatus has been included, along with full
explanatory notes identifying people, places, books, historical
events, and other details.
